🌱 Raphanus sativus var. Longipinnatus — Daikon Minovasi

Daikon Minovasi is a variety of fresh seeds of the vegetable Raphanus sativus, belonging to the Brassicaceae family. This variety is prized for its dense, refreshing, and delicious flesh, often referred to as 'glass' or 'ice' due to its non-porous nature.

🌿 Botanical Description

Daikon Minovasi plants can grow up to 60 cm in length, with each root weighing between 1-1.5 kg. From a square meter, you can collect 10-13 kg of this delicious vegetable. The cylindrical fruit narrows at the tip, with a tender, thin, white skin that has a greenish tinge near the leaves. The leaves are green with a grayish tinge, of average size for this culture.

🌾 Growing & Agrotechnics

  • Sow seeds 1-2 cm deep and 2-3 cm apart in well-draining soil with a pH between 6.0 and 7.0.
  • Germination temperature: 15-20°C, germination time: 3-5 days.
  • Water regularly, but avoid overwatering, which can lead to root rot.
  • Fertilize with a balanced fertilizer once a month.
  • USDA Hardiness Zone: 3-10, frost tolerance: moderate.

🗺️ Natural Growing Areas

Daikon Minovasi is a versatile variety that can be grown in all regions. It is a late-maturing variety, taking 65-70 days from sowing to full maturity. However, it can be harvested a week earlier for a young daikon.

🪴 Storage

For winter storage, allow the vegetable to ripen, then it will lie in the cellar until the New Year. Mature Minovasi does not lose its qualities, remaining pleasant to the taste, dense, and juicy.
